Deep Dive into the Technology: Barnes XPB Projectile
At the heart of the Remington Hog Hammer's superior performance is the Barnes XPB bullet. Understanding its unique characteristics helps appreciate why it’s a top-tier choice for serious hunters.
The Barnes X-Bullet Pistol (XPB) is a revolutionary monolithic copper bullet designed specifically for handgun hunting and self-defense applications where deep penetration and reliable expansion are paramount. Unlike conventional bullets that rely on a lead core jacketed in copper, the XPB is machined from a single piece of copper.
Key Features of the Barnes XPB:
- Monolithic Copper Construction: This single-piece design eliminates the possibility of core-jacket separation, a common failure point in traditional bullets. This ensures near 100% weight retention, meaning the bullet retains virtually all of its initial mass as it penetrates, carrying more momentum deeper into the target.
- Controlled Expansion: The XPB features a patented cavity design that initiates expansion reliably upon impact. As it expands, four sharp petals peel back uniformly, creating a devastatingly wide wound channel. This expansion is consistent across a broad range of velocities, making it effective in various handgun and rifle barrel lengths.
- Deep Penetration: Because the XPB retains nearly all of its weight and expands in a controlled manner without shedding fragments, it achieves exceptional penetration. This is crucial for reaching vital organs in large, tough-skinned animals, ensuring a quick and humane dispatch.
- Lead-Free Composition: As an all-copper bullet, the XPB is completely lead-free, making it an environmentally friendly choice and compliant with regulations in areas where lead ammunition is restricted. This also prevents lead fragmentation within the animal, which is desirable for hunters who process their own game.
- Optimized Grooves: Many XPB bullets feature multiple concentric rings or grooves on their shank. These grooves reduce bearing surface, which in turn reduces pressure and fouling in the barrel, leading to improved accuracy and easier cleaning.
In the context of the .44 Remington Magnum 225-grain Hog Hammer load, the Barnes XPB bullet maximizes the cartridge's inherent power. It transforms the raw energy of the .44 Magnum into a highly effective tool for ethical game harvesting, especially for demanding species like wild boar, deer, or even black bear. The 225-grain weight is a sweet spot for the .44 Magnum, offering a balance of sufficient mass for penetration and good velocity for energy transfer.

How does this load perform in different barrel lengths (e.g., handgun vs. carbine)? The Barnes XPB is designed to perform across a wide velocity spectrum, meaning it expands reliably whether fired from a shorter-barreled .44 Magnum revolver or a longer-barreled lever-action carbine. While velocities will naturally be higher in a carbine, leading to slightly more energy, the bullet's inherent design ensures consistent terminal performance. This versatility makes it an ideal single load to stock for all your .44 Magnum firearms used for hunting.
What kind of recoil can I expect from the 225-grain .44 Magnum Hog Hammer? The .44 Remington Magnum is known for its potent recoil, especially in handguns. A 225-grain bullet, while not the heaviest offered in .44 Mag, is still substantial. Expect significant recoil from a revolver, which experienced shooters can manage with proper technique and a firm grip. When fired from a heavier, longer-barreled carbine, the recoil will be much more manageable, akin to a stout rifle round. It's always recommended to practice with your chosen ammunition to become proficient and comfortable with its recoil characteristics.
